Top Of Timea | Reviews & Ratings | vimarsana.com

Of timea in United states - 17601 / Watches near Lancaster

Of timea in Movie - 0 / Movie near Others

Of timea in Movie - 0 / Movie near Others

Of timea in Movie - 0 / Movie near Others